Quick Answers
What is a home expansion?
A home expansion is adding square footage or functional space to your home. It can include room additions, home extensions, second story additions, layout changes, or converting existing space into usable living areas.
How long does a home extension take in Los Angeles?
Many home expansions take 8 to 20+ weeks, depending on design, permitting, inspections, and construction scope. Major expansions can take longer.
Can permits and inspections delay a home expansion in LA?
Yes. Most expansions require permits, and inspections can affect the schedule. Even when work is done correctly, inspection scheduling can delay certain construction phases.
Home Expansion Los Angeles: Ways to Add More Space
There are a few common ways homeowners expand their homes in Los Angeles.
The best option depends on your lot, existing layout, budget, and long-term plans.
1) Ground-level home extension
This is one of the most common types of home expansion. It can include adding:
a larger kitchen or living room
a new bedroom suite
a family room
a home office
a laundry room extension
a bigger dining area
2) Room additions
Room additions can be part of a larger expansion or a standalone addition. They’re popular when homeowners want one key upgrade, like:
a new primary suite
an added bedroom and bathroom
a larger open concept living area
3) Second story expansion
When the lot is limited, building up can make more sense than building out.
Second story expansions can dramatically change the home, but they require careful planning, structural work, and longer timelines.
4) Converting existing space
Some homeowners expand by converting existing space into usable living areas, such as:
garage conversions
enclosed patios
underused areas
reworking layouts to gain functional space

Permits & inspections in Los Angeles
This is a major reality of home expansion projects:
Permits and inspections can delay the project.
Most home expansions require permits for:
foundation work
framing and structural changes
electrical and plumbing extensions
new bathrooms
roofing changes
major layout modifications
Even if everything is done correctly, inspection scheduling can slow the project because certain phases cannot continue until inspections are approved.

Home Expansion Los Angeles: Timeline
Every home is different, but here are realistic ranges:
Smaller expansions (8–12 weeks)
These projects may include a modest room addition, small extension, or reworking space with limited structural changes.
Mid-size expansions (12–20 weeks)
These projects can include multiple rooms, larger footprint changes, and more complex planning.
Major expansions (20+ weeks)
Major expansions may include:
multiple new rooms
big structural changes
second story additions
major plumbing extensions
adding bathrooms
large foundation work
If you’re removing walls, relocating plumbing, or adding bathrooms (for example converting a walk-in closet into a bathroom), the timeline can change because the project becomes more complex and may require additional permits and inspections.
Many homeowners also combine expansion work with exterior upgrades, landscaping, hardscape, and sometimes even a pool.
When the project includes major outdoor site work, the timeline can change because it involves more trades, more scheduling, and sometimes additional permits.
